Transaction 8967eb3bbfac247b6f9f14d28a66cce7103bfa679ca2b1f0aa1daf9497b8ef25
1 Input
2 Outputs
- 8967eb3bbfac247b6f9f14d28a66cce7103bfa679ca2b1f0aa1daf9497b8ef25:0
- 8967eb3bbfac247b6f9f14d28a66cce7103bfa679ca2b1f0aa1daf9497b8ef25:1
value 195242000
address 37r9K4pvXB61cfBNPVGkQ4ehoJUFBY7EuK
value 404734449
address 3MQDWJvk6sZAvzbk6tFHdp74tHrEnQKdzZ